谷歌浏览器的网页开发基础
随着互联网的迅猛发展,网页开发已成为现代科技不可或缺的一部分。在众多浏览器中,谷歌浏览器(Google Chrome)凭借其强大的性能和丰富的开发者工具,成为了网页开发者的首选。本文将从基础入手,探讨谷歌浏览器在网页开发中的应用和相关工具。
首先,了解网页开发的基本概念是至关重要的。网页开发主要分为前端开发和后端开发。前端开发是指用户直接交互的部分,包括网页的布局、设计和交互功能; 而后端开发则是指服务器端的逻辑处理,如数据库管理、用户身份验证等。谷歌浏览器特别适合于前端开发,因为它支持HTML、CSS和JavaScript等基本技术。
谷歌浏览器的开发者工具(DevTools)是网页开发者不可或缺的助手。启动开发者工具,你可以通过右键点击网页元素并选择“检查”,或者使用快捷键Ctrl+Shift+I(Windows)或Cmd+Option+I(macOS)。打开后,开发者工具将提供多个面板,包括元素、控制台、网络、性能等,各自承担不同的职能。
元素面板允许开发者查看网页的HTML和CSS结构,并能实时编辑这些内容。当你在此面板修改某个元素的样式后,效果会立即反馈在网页上,这对于调试和设计非常有帮助。此外,用户还可以通过这个面板调整元素的属性、删除节点或添加新节点,从而快速构建原型。
控制台面板则提供了一个JavaScript代码执行环境。开发者可以在此直接输入JavaScript代码,查看变量、函数的输出,甚至调试程序。这为开发者提供了一个便捷的测试平台,帮助其发现潜在的代码错误和逻辑问题。
网络面板是另一个重要的工具,它记录了网页加载过程中的所有网络请求。开发者可以通过这个面板查看每个请求的详细信息,包括请求的URL、响应时间、HTTP状态码等。这对于优化网页加载速度和性能至关重要。
除了这些基础的面板,谷歌浏览器还提供了一些丰富的扩展和插件,可以进一步提升开发效率。例如,Lighthouse工具可以分析网页性能并给出优化建议,而Web Vitals扩展则用于监测关键用户体验指标,帮助开发者在开发过程中关注用户体验。
在开发过程中,调试是必不可少的环节。谷歌浏览器提供了强大且易用的调试功能。开发者可以在源代码面板中设置断点,逐行调试代码,查看变量的值及其变化。这种精确的调试方法大大提高了代码质量和开发效率。
最后,了解网页的响应式设计也是现代网页开发的基本要求。谷歌浏览器的开发者工具支持设备模式,允许开发者模拟不同设备上的浏览体验。通过这一功能,开发者可以测试网页在手机、平板等多种设备上的显示效果,并进行相应的调整。
总之,谷歌浏览器不仅是一个浏览网页的工具,更是网页开发者的重要资源。通过掌握其开发者工具和相关功能,开发者可以高效地进行网页设计、开发和优化,使其创建的网页更符合用户需求和现代标准。随着技术的不断进步,掌握谷歌浏览器的网页开发基础,将为开发者在未来的工作中提供无尽的可能性。